Pick out the isoelectronic structures from the following;
(1993)
I. \(\mathbb{H}_{3}^{+}\) II. H3O+
III. NH3 IV. \(\mathrm{H}_{3}^{-}\)
(1993)
I. \(\mathbb{H}_{3}^{+}\) II. H3O+
III. NH3 IV. \(\mathrm{H}_{3}^{-}\)
- I and II
- III and IV
- I and III
- II, III and IV
Answer
(D) II, III and IV
